This week, San Diego Mayor Todd Gloria and Councilman Stephen Whitburn unveiled new tactics to curb homelessness: More safe camping options, more supportive services and new bans on vehicle habitation and camping on public property.
These big moves wrap into an ordinance Whitburn plans to bring to the Council, with Gloria's blessing, which puts the camping ban in effect when shelter beds are available.
In this episode, we review the new plans and how they'd work as San Diego Police face a major staffing shortage.
